- The Egyptian Tax Authority has extended the validity of VAT registration certificates until June 30, 2026.
- This extension is a final opportunity for taxpayers whose certificates expired on March 31 or April 18, 2026, and will not be renewed again.
- Renewal requires in-person visits for non-integrated tax offices and electronic submission via the SAP system for integrated offices and tax centres.
- Failure to renew may result in suspension from the tax system and disruption of business operations.
- The measure aims to support taxpayers, facilitate business, and aligns with Egypt’s digital transformation efforts.
